Webmaster widgets are small code snippets that are available for external websites to use free of charge. They are part of the Innovation from a Service technology concept.
The FX Widget (FXW) is an innovative tool that has been specially developed for those interested in currency trading. It explains the relationship between the two components of an exchange rate pair (base currency and quote currency) in a clear and easy-to-understand way. The widget pays particular attention to the importance of the BID-ASK spread and its influence on transaction costs in foreign exchange trading.
An outstanding feature is the dynamic exchange rate update: the exchange rate displayed, by default the EUR/USD, one of the most important rates on the global foreign exchange market, is updated daily. However, the FAQs are also aimed at the group of people who associate the ayondo brand primarily with social trading, a business model that left its first mark on the then still very manageable landscape of innovative IT start-ups in the early 2010s and later played a key role in shaping it. ayondo's innovative strength made it one of the most influential companies in the industry, which was still in its infancy at the time and for which the term FinTech was later invented and coined, as early as 2013. In 2017, ayondo portfolio management GmbH was the first pure digital asset manager to receive authorization from BaFin to offer the business model associated with social trading marketplace technology under EU supervisory law.
